View official text →The Frame
The resolution highlights a workforce crisis in school athletics, noting that up to 33 percent of secondary school athletic administrators are expected to resign or retire in the next two years, which could impact the operation of education-based athletic programs for over 8,000,000 students.
Potentially affected actors named in the source documents. Mention is not a position.
Interscholastic athletic administrators
The resolution formally recognizes their professional contributions and highlights the high turnover rates currently impacting their workforce.
National Interscholastic Athletic Administrators Association
The organization is explicitly commended by the House of Representatives for its role in professional development.
